ALICE PHOEBE LOU ONLY WHEN I (LIVE)

There's something so bare and honest about the music of Alice Phoebe Lou, much like her press photo. Following on from her 2019 album Paper Castles, the incredible South Africa via Berlin talent has just released her new album Glow, accompanying the announcement with a live performance video of the opening track 'Only When I'. To begin, mellow synth chords accompany Alice's soft vocals, that soon blossom into a soulful surrender, 'You didn't teach me, I taught myself through you, you didn't heal me but I healed from the things that you do'. When the band come in with a gorgeously smooth bass/drum groove, you really start feel your heart melt into the track. In Alice's words, "My new record, 'Glow' is a crooner. Mostly love songs, sprinkled with a punk / grunge number here & there. I used to avoid writing love songs thinking the subject matter too overdone or trivial. That I needed to 'say something' with song. But this album simply poured out of my heart & my subconscious & there was no stopping the lovestruck nature of them. I started to feel things intensely this year & I tried to understand what I wanted my songs to do for the listener. I realised that instead of making people think, I wanted to simply make people feel". And that's precisely what it does. Check out 'Only When I (live)' here. -Ellie Rose-Davies
